  • Patent number: 6136883
    Abstract: A modified polyester-polyurethane resin is formed by reacting at least one polyisocyanate at least one polyol polyester that is prepared from at least one diacid or ethylenically unsaturated anhydride and at least one polyhydric alcohol, at least one ethylenically unsaturated monomer, at least one promoter of the decomposition of the catalyst peroxide, at least one catalyst of the isocyanate-alcohol reaction, and at least one hydroxylated (alk)acrylate and is used for the impregnation of oriented reinforcements. The resin makes possible quick molding, at moderate temperature, of parts with high mechanical properties.

  • Patent number: 5851667
    Abstract: The invention relates to a process for production of a composite product which involves molding several materials of different natures, including an oriented-reinforcement material that is preimpregnated with resin, without the resin being injected separately after the other materials in the mold are assembled,in which the resin is a modified polyester-polyurethane that is formed by reacting:a first component that comprises (A) at least one polyisocyanatewith a second component that comprises:(a) at least one polyol polyester,(b) at least one ethylenically unsaturated monomer.
